我有一个密钥存储在一个变量中,如下所示:
$key = 4;
Run Code Online (Sandbox Code Playgroud)
我试着像这样得到相关的值:
$value = $array[$key];
Run Code Online (Sandbox Code Playgroud)
但它失败了.救命.
我已下载SWFObject,并将其包含在我的网站中.现在,我想简单地根据用户浏览器访问我的网站时是否安装Flash 来获取true或false值.
我怎样才能做到这一点?
可能重复:
如何在JavaScript中舍入到整数?
在javascript中是否有一个函数允许我舍入到最接近的整数?向上或向下.
所以:
2.1 = 2
2.9 = 3
4.5 = 5
1.1 = 1
从PHP API参考:
string sprintf (string $ format [,mixed $ args [,mixed $ ...]])
返回根据格式化字符串格式生成的字符串.
可以$args是一个数组 - 如果是这样我将如何使用它?
我正在运行Windows Server 2003,需要安装GD版本.
任何人都可以指出一些指示或建议吗?
我正在使用Titanium Appcelerator开发应用程序.
这是一个简单的iOS抽认卡应用程序,允许用户滚动选择的外来单词,并查看卡片"另一面"的等效英文翻译(翻转过渡!).每张卡都有一个音频链接,还有一些选项供用户选择.
我想知道是否有人推荐使用合金框架?
它会加快开发时间吗?
是否存在合金不合适的用例?
我定义了一些常量,例如:
define('DB_HOSTNAME', 'localhost', true);
define('DB_USERNAME', 'root', true);
define('DB_PASSWORD', 'root', true);
define('DB_DATABASE', 'authtest', true);
Run Code Online (Sandbox Code Playgroud)
现在当我尝试这样做时:
class Auth{
function AuthClass() {
$this->db_link = mysql_connect(DB_HOSTNAME, DB_USERNAME, DB_PASSWORD)
or die(mysql_error());
}
}
Run Code Online (Sandbox Code Playgroud)
我收到一个错误.为什么这是我需要做什么?
看,我尝试过使用(例如),global DB_HOSTNAME但是这个失败并出现错误.
我得到的错误是:
未知的MySQL服务器主机'DB_HOSTNAME'(1)
我如何从这个多维数组:
Array (
[Camden Town] => Array (
[0] => La Dominican
[1] => A Lounge
),
[Coastal] => Array (
[0] => Royal Hotel
),
[Como] => Array (
[0] => Casa Producto
[1] => Casa Wow
),
[Florence] => Array (
[0] => Florenciana Hotel
)
)
Run Code Online (Sandbox Code Playgroud)
对此:
<ul>
<li>Camden Town</li>
<ul>
<li>La Dominican</li>
<li>A Lounge</li>
</ul>
<li>Coastal</li>
<ul>
<li>Royal Hotel</li>
</ul>
...
</ul>
Run Code Online (Sandbox Code Playgroud)
上面是html ...
我在codeigniter论坛上看到了这个
考虑以下代码
UPDATE a
INNER JOIN b USING (id)
SET a.firstname='Pekka', a.lastname='Kuronen',
b.companyname='Suomi Oy',b.companyaddress='Mannerheimtie 123, Helsinki Suomi'
WHERE a.id=1;
Run Code Online (Sandbox Code Playgroud)
这就是你在Codeigniter中显然是这样做的
$this->db->set('a.firstname', 'Pekka');
$this->db->set('a.lastname', 'Kuronen');
$this->db->set('b.companyname', 'Suomi Oy');
$this->db->set('b.companyaddress', 'Mannerheimtie 123, Helsinki Suomi');
$this->db->where('a.id', 1);
$this->db->join('table2 as b', 'a.id = b.id');
$this->db->update('table as a');
Run Code Online (Sandbox Code Playgroud)
这在现实中不起作用.我看了一下这个产生的SQL,结果甚至没有提到连接.
有没有人知道如何使用Codeigniter的Active Record Database Class进行连接更新?
我有以下代码:
INSERT IGNORE INTO unsubscribes (email) VALUES (john@john.com),(kevin@kevin.com),(mike@mike.com),(another@gmail.com)
Run Code Online (Sandbox Code Playgroud)
但它反复返回错误......
错误是: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'@john.com),(kevin@kevin.com),(mike@mike.com),(another' at line 1
Run Code Online (Sandbox Code Playgroud)
有什么想法吗?使用多个值插入忽略是合法的吗?
php ×5
arrays ×3
javascript ×2
mysql ×2
activerecord ×1
appcelerator ×1
class ×1
codeigniter ×1
constants ×1
database ×1
flash ×1
gd ×1
global ×1
html ×1
html-lists ×1
insert ×1
math ×1
printf ×1
swfobject ×1
titanium ×1
unordered ×1